DEREK ROYDEN – On October 30th, Brazilians voted in a presidential runoff election that was won by Luis ‘Lula’ Ignacio De Silva.
Tag: Derek Royden
Amid the Carnage in Ukraine, it’s Time for World Leaders to Rethink their Priorities
DEREK ROYDEN – The usual suspects in Western media, think tanks and among the political class argue not for negotiations between Russian and Ukrainian leaders to bring the conflict to an end but further escalation,